Violation Tracker Individual Record

Company: Invesco Advisers, Inc.
Penalty: $17,500,000
Year: 2024
Date: November 8, 2024
Offense Group: financial offenses
Primary Offense: investor protection violation
Violation Description: The Securities and Exchange Commission charged Invesco Advisers, Inc. for making misleading statements about the percentage of company-wide assets under management that integrated environmental, social, and governance (ESG) factors in investment decisions. The Atlanta-based registered investment adviser agreed to pay a $17.5 million civil penalty to settle the charges.
Level of Government: federal
Action Type: agency action
Agency: Securities and Exchange Commission
Civil or Criminal Case: civil
